i'm 16 and i also live in LA but i live in a suburb near pasadena where there is not much to do but once you travel a little away from it theres a ton

there's little chance of any of that stuff with the places everyone is talking about as long as youre smart about it and dont go to the wrong places at night...visiting those places are pretty safe

i would definitely suggest going to the new Americana at Brand in glendale
or the Grove in LA which is basically the same thing except the Americana just opened.
colorado blwn in old town pasadena is also fun, there;s a ton of restaurants and shops there
melrose
sunset blvd
robertson
rodeo drive...all in LA

i'd try going to all of them if i were you

it really just depends if you drive or if you know someone out here who drives since there's really no public transportation

you could also try china town or korea town or any of those and in july chinatown will be especialyl fun because of the 4th and fireworks

as for beaches i'd go to hermosa..its right near manhattan but sooo much less touristy and you could literally walk to manhattan if you felt like it. or Zuma beach i think its in malibu

universal city walk's not that good anymore that was more interesting in elementary school...
definitely try getting tickets to a concert at the hollywood bowl or just anywhere in LA
look up your favorite artist on ticketmaster and see if theyre playing in july anytime
